How Does Jan Bid Work?
An exclusive feature of Jan Bid is that you can instantly adjust the cleaning times for each
and every building. Experienced contractors know that buildings are different, with individual cleaning
needs and conditions. You will have three building survey forms, including a Cleaning Variable
rating scale for seven major cleaning variables. When you make your building walk-through,
you simply fill out the forms. The scoring system asks for a rating of each item on a scale of either 1-30, 1-10 or 1-3.
The total score for the Cleaning Variable survey is entered into the Jan Bid worksheet. This automatically adjusts the cleaning times specific for this building.
Rest room cleaning times are calculated by entering the square footage
of the restrooms and number of fixtures such as sinks, mirrors, urinals, commodes and partitions. Jan Bid asks you to
mark a Cleaning Vaiable for for restrooms depending upon the condition and usage. Each building can be scored depending
upon light, medium or heavy cleaning demands. Again, the survey forms
will allow even a novice to pinpoint all the required cleaning activities. Several hundred buildings have been
entered into the software to check the accuracy of the cleaning times. You
can enter the data collected from your building survey in just a couple of minutes. Instantly view
the Jan Bid labor calculations and monthly costs. Another exclusive feature of Jan Bid is the ability to bid
on a nightly complete cleaning or submit a bid for a partial clean and/or trash
pick up only. If a prospect requires a low monthly price, you can submit the cost for partial
(spot) cleaning and trash pick up only, in addition to a complete clean. The partial clean reflects a 25% labor reduction and trash pick
up reflects a 50% labor reduction. So even by reducing your price, you still earn a significant hourly
salary for doing less work. You can choose any frequency your customer desires such as a complete clean
twice a week, a partial clean twice a week and a trash only once a week. Personalize your bid - the
software does all the calculations for you. Submit two or three proposals and let the customer decide. Jan Bid asks you to enter the travel time to and from the account and then
adds an additional hour per month for administrative and paperwork time. What a great software system.
